What are some common challenges faced by professionals working with underprivileged children, and how are they typically addressed?

Professionals working with underprivileged children often encounter challenges such as limited resources, language or cultural barriers, and emotional or behavioral issues stemming from difficult home environments. Addressing these challenges typically involves collaboration with social workers, educators, and healthcare providers, as well as ongoing professional training in trauma-informed care and cultural competence. Building trust and offering consistent support are key strategies, along with advocating for additional resources and community partnerships to better serve the children's needs.

What are underprivileged children?

Underprivileged children are young individuals who lack basic resources, opportunities, or support due to their socioeconomic circumstances. This may include limited access to education, healthcare, nutritious food, safe housing, and emotional support. Factors contributing to a child's underprivileged status can include poverty, discrimination, or living in marginalized communities. Addressing the needs of underprivileged children is essential for their well-being and future prospects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a social worker for underprivileged children,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Social Worker for underprivileged children, you need a degree in social work, child development knowledge, and relevant licensure or certification. Familiarity with case management software, crisis intervention techniques, and local support service systems is crucial. Exceptional empathy, resilience, and strong communication help build trust and advocate effectively for children and families. These skills are vital to provide effective support, ensure child safety, and promote long-term well-being for vulnerable youth.

What is an underprivileged children job?

An Underprivileged Children job involves working to support and improve the lives of children who face economic, social, or educational disadvantages. Professionals in this field may work in nonprofits, social services, education, or healthcare, providing resources, mentorship, and advocacy. Responsibilities can include organizing programs, securing funding, and ensuring access to essential services. The goal is to help children overcome barriers and achieve their full potential.

The Job

As a Service & Rental Associate, this role involves providing essential support to the rental shop operations, catering to the needs of our customers, and ensuring the efficient functioning of the service and rental process. Responsibilities include preparing rental bikes, skis, or boards as per the season, cleaning, receiving customer equipment for tunes or mounts, coordinating with technicians, answering phone inquiries, assisting mechanics with bike tunes, aiding ski techs in binding tests, servicing rental bikes as needed, managing recycling, and detailing bikes upon return. Additionally, this position requires following up with customers when technicians are occupied. 

Pay:  $21.30/hr - $21.77/hr

Duration: Mid October - Mid February (with the possibility to extend)


Scheduling Requirements: 

  • This is a seasonal position with weekend and holiday scheduling requirements.
  • Weekend availability is required, as well as the ability to work during peak holiday periods including Black Friday (the day after US Thanksgiving) and the weeks leading up to and following Christmas.
  • Shifts may include mornings, evenings, weekends, and holidays.
